## What's new?
- Implement and test `_window_win32.dart`, the Win32 implementation of
`_window.dart` 🎉
- Wrote a bunch of tests in `window_win32_test.dart` which uses a mock
API barrier to mock the native Win32 layer
- Update `BaseWindowController` to extend `ChangeNotifier` and use it to
inform the `WindowScope` of when things change
- Made `RegularWindowController.empty()` a non-internal constructor, as
it is needed by implementations
- Added a _large_ example application for windowing where users can test
out different windowing concepts and see how they work!
To test, simply run the tests or try out the example app!
